## Tuning

The receipt mailer (Almsgate) batches donation receipts and sends through the Thornquay relay. On-call: if the queue backs up, resist the urge to crank batch size — the relay rate-limits per connection, and bigger batches just mean bigger retries. Scale worker count first, then shorten the flush interval. Dedupe window must stay longer than the retry horizon or donors get duplicate receipts, which generates tickets. All knobs live in one place and are read at worker start. Current production values follow.

tuning table, kajop-yafof:
QUOTAS = {
    "wenath": 10,
    "ulaael": 5,
}

INTERNAL MEMO — Finance Team Only

Re: Term Sheet from Caldrey Systems

Caldrey's revised term sheet arrived Tuesday. Key points: a three-year supply commitment, volume rebates tiered at 8% and 12%, and an exclusivity clause covering the Velmora product line. Lena Harwick has flagged the exclusivity language as potentially restrictive given our pipeline with other partners. Please model cash impact under both tiers before Friday's review. Our position going into negotiations is noted below.

board note of kahag-baguf: The finance team signed off on a budget of $419.2 million for Project Gorvan.

**Ticket: Connection failures after hermetic build migration**

Since moving the Larkspur build to the Bastion hermetic toolchain, integration tests fail with connection timeouts. Root cause: the sandbox blocks the old DNS-based lookup, so tests must use an explicit host. On-call: if the suite reds out tonight, restart the test harness and verify it is configured with the following connection string.

database URL for bahop-yagep: mssql://sildor_svc:35ha7jz@db-fb6d.nelvrodyn.example:5432/casath

## Large-File Diff Viewer (Spanview) — Contacts

Spanview handles diffs over 5 MB in the Coppergate code review tool. Rendering bugs and truncation issues: file under the Spanview component, not general review. Performance complaints need a file size and browser noted. Feature requests go through the quarterly planning doc, not tickets. The maintainers do a weekly triage on Thursdays. For access issues or urgent rendering failures, write to the team below.

escalation mailbox, kagef-kawef: frador_zorix@tolvaqlabs.internal